1 | "use strict";
|
2 |
|
3 | Object.defineProperty(exports, "__esModule", {
|
4 | value: true
|
5 | });
|
6 | exports.PLUS_CHARS = exports.VALID_PUNCTUATION = exports.WHITESPACE = exports.VALID_DIGITS = exports.MAX_LENGTH_COUNTRY_CODE = exports.MAX_LENGTH_FOR_NSN = exports.MIN_LENGTH_FOR_NSN = void 0;
|
7 |
|
8 | var MIN_LENGTH_FOR_NSN = 2;
|
9 |
|
10 |
|
11 | exports.MIN_LENGTH_FOR_NSN = MIN_LENGTH_FOR_NSN;
|
12 | var MAX_LENGTH_FOR_NSN = 17;
|
13 |
|
14 | exports.MAX_LENGTH_FOR_NSN = MAX_LENGTH_FOR_NSN;
|
15 | var MAX_LENGTH_COUNTRY_CODE = 3;
|
16 |
|
17 |
|
18 | exports.MAX_LENGTH_COUNTRY_CODE = MAX_LENGTH_COUNTRY_CODE;
|
19 | var VALID_DIGITS = "0-9\uFF10-\uFF19\u0660-\u0669\u06F0-\u06F9";
|
20 |
|
21 | exports.VALID_DIGITS = VALID_DIGITS;
|
22 | var DASHES = "-\u2010-\u2015\u2212\u30FC\uFF0D";
|
23 | var SLASHES = "\uFF0F/";
|
24 | var DOTS = "\uFF0E.";
|
25 | var WHITESPACE = " \xA0\xAD\u200B\u2060\u3000";
|
26 | exports.WHITESPACE = WHITESPACE;
|
27 | var BRACKETS = "()\uFF08\uFF09\uFF3B\uFF3D\\[\\]";
|
28 |
|
29 | var TILDES = "~\u2053\u223C\uFF5E";
|
30 |
|
31 |
|
32 |
|
33 |
|
34 | var VALID_PUNCTUATION = "".concat(DASHES).concat(SLASHES).concat(DOTS).concat(WHITESPACE).concat(BRACKETS).concat(TILDES);
|
35 | exports.VALID_PUNCTUATION = VALID_PUNCTUATION;
|
36 | var PLUS_CHARS = "+\uFF0B";
|
37 |
|
38 | exports.PLUS_CHARS = PLUS_CHARS;
|
39 |
|
\ | No newline at end of file |